INTRODUCTION


Relationships are mirrors. Attraction may draw us in, but beneath the surface, we are often searching for the love we never received. This is why relationships bring triggers—they are reflections of our wounds, surfacing data from our unhealed stories.


The teaching moment is this: protecting our peace, boundaries, and standards is not distance, dismissal, or exclusion. These are not walls that push love away. Instead, they are filters—sacred tools that make space for alignment, healing, and truth.


THE RSP™ LENS


When we decode the trigger, we build capacity. When we choose reflection over repetition, we step into mental fitness. And when we meet the trigger with compassion, we practice the deepest form of self-love—divine purpose in action.
